NEU Industrial Action – Thursday 2nd March – School Closure

The National Education Union (NEU) will be holding a second day of industrial action in schools across the South East on Thursday 2nd March 2023.

At FCC, a very large proportion of our teachers are members of the NEU, (currently over 80%). We remain committed to providing a safe and secure environment for all our students, and feel that we would be unable to provide this with the very limited staff we will have available. I am sorry to have to inform you that Felpham Community College will be closed on Thursday 2nd March for the majority of students, and we are asking you not to send your child into school on this day.

On the day of the strike, students may wish to work at home on their set homework tasks, or alternatively work on education platforms such as The Oak National Academy or BBC Bitesize.

As we can only accommodate a limited number of students on the day of the strike, we will prioritise students with exams this summer:

  • Year 11 – we will be running additional mock exams for year 11 and they should attend school from 8:45am until 1:30pm. (The canteen will be open at lunchtime with a limited selection available.)
  • Year 12 & 13 – the Sixth Form Hub will be open for private study.
  • Children of critical workers and our most vulnerable children – if you wish to book a place, please complete the form here.

I am sorry that you will have to make alternative arrangements for your child next Thursday, and that they will experience disruption to their education. It is possible that the industrial action will be called off, and if this were to happen, we will contact parents to confirm that the school will be open.

There are two further national strike days planned which may affect FCC this term: 15th March and 16th March. Details of the arrangements for these days will be provided nearer the time.
